Krasnovka ( kaz. Krasnovka ) is a village in the Zhelezinsky district of the Pavlodar region of Kazakhstan . It is part of the Mikhailovsky rural district. The KATO code is 554253300 [1] .

History
It was founded in 1914. In 1924, the village of Krasnoye (Tulku-Akan) consisted of 21 courtyards. It was part of the Urlutyup volost of Pavlodar district of the Semipalatinsk province [2] .
Population
In 1999, the village population was 266 people (132 men and 134 women) [3] . According to the 2009 census , 165 people lived in the village (82 men and 83 women) [3] .
